Job Overview

The Estimator will support preconstruction efforts for multiple disciplines, conduct quantity surveys, solicit subcontractors, and research specified items independently. You must be able to understand and communicate project scope clearly and effectively to subcontractors and stakeholders.

Description

RESPONSIBILITIES OF THE ESTIMATOR

  • Prepare accurate, detailed, quantity surveys
  • Independently research tasked items; identify and obtain relevant information needed to quantify and solicit subcontractor proposals
  • Develop complete project cost estimate package
  • Attend preconstruction meetings with owner(s) and architect(s)
  • Understand and differentiate capabilities of local subcontractors
  • Solicit subcontractors for proposals
  • Communicate project scope clearly and effectively
